In recent years, Trent Reznor and Atticus Ross have worked on soundtracks for various films, from biopics to animations and fiction.

After a few years focused on creating soundtracks for films such as The Social Network (2010), Soul (2020), Rivals (2024) and Queer (2024), Trent Reznor and Atticus Rossmembers of the American industrial rock band Nine Inch Nailsrevealed how they are producing new songs for a new studio album, successor to Ghosts V–VI (2020).

During an interview with The Hollywood Reporter, Reznor explained how the iconic group is “taking the inspiration we’ve gathered and channeling it into a project for Nine Inch Nailswhich we are working on now. We’re ready to get back in the driver’s seat.”

Trent Reznor revealed what his favorite films are, including one that serves as inspiration for the Nine Inch Nails.

In an interview for the “Four Favorites” section of Letterboxdduring a preview of Queerfilm directed by Luca Guadagnino, Reznor listed his favorite feature films.

The founder of Nine Inch Nails joined Atticus Ross to take care of the soundtrack Queerwhich hits Brazilian cinemas on December 12th. Both cited Taxi Driver (1976) and Blue Velvet (1986), directed by Martin Scorsese and David Lynchrespectively.

The list of ross was completed with Beverly Hills Cop (1984) and Betty Blue (1986). Already Reznor appointed Titane (2021) and Gemini – Morbid Similarity (1988) like the other two favorite films.

On Gemini – Morbid Similarity, Reznor explained: “The incredible feeling of dread from start to finish… You’re not sure what’s going to happen, but it’s going to be bad.”

“I love this film, and it’s been a great inspiration for what I try to do with the Nine Inch Nails. It makes you feel bad all the time,” he added.
